Survey of Heavy Metals (Cd, Pb, Cu and Zn) Contamination in Muscle tissue of Esox luciusn from Anzali International Wetland, Accumulation and Risk Assessment

Message:
Abstract:
Background and
Purpose
Âquatic ecosystems pollution with heavy metals, have always been a major concern for aquatic organisms and human health. Çontaminants such as heavy metals get accumulated along the food chain and then transmitted to human body. Levels of contaminants in fish are of particular interest because of the potential risk to humans consuming them. This paper examines the levels of cadmium, lead, zinc and copper in muscle tissue of Ësox lucius from the Ânzali international wetland and compared them whit human health standards.
Materials And Methods
Ïn this study 26 Pike perch (Ësox lucius) were collected from the wetland by multimesh gill nets in September 2010. Âfter sampeles digestion with concentrated nitric acid, they were analyzed for Pb in a graphite furnace atomic absorption spectrophotometer and for Çd, Çu, and Zn in a flame atomic absorption spectrophotometer.
Results
Mean concentration of Çd, Pb, Çu and Zn were 0.82 ± 0.06, 0.22 ± 0.02, 5.68 ± 0.31, 54.26 ± 0.87 (µg/g dry weight) respectively. Data analysis showed that no significant correlation exist between Pb, Çu and Zn concentrations with body weight and length but a significant negative correlation observed between Çd concentration with body weight and body length. Çonclusion: The levels of Zn, Çu and Pb was below than the established limits by WHÔ, FÂÔ, and ËPÂ but levels of Çd was exceeded than the limits of WHÔ and ËPÂ standards. These results can be a warning for consumers of these fish, especially vulnerable people. Daily intake calculation showed that a meal consumption of this fish per week no prohibition for an adult consumer.
